About Fei Guo
Over 12 years of experience with R&D, Quality, Regulatory, and Food Safety, collaborating with cross functional teams in diverse settings. I have a passion for innovation, renovation, problem solving, and commercialization from idea to shelf. I excel in both collaborative and independent environments.Specialties: Beverages, flavors, savory snacks, fermented vegetables, vitamins, nutrients, reverse engineering, infant formula, sweeteners, functional foods, and shelf life studies.
Listed skills include Product Development, Sensory Evaluation, Flavors, Food Science, and 32 others.

Fei Guo work experience
A career timeline built from the work history available for this profile.
Senior Product Developer
CurrentConsultant, Product Development And Food Safety
Product Development and Food Safety/Quality consulting services for CPG companies
Flavor Chemist
- Managed R+D for LaCroix, Shasta, and Rip-It Energy brands under National Beverage Corp
- End-to-end product development/commercialization for 5 core LaCroix flavors
- Led renovations across Lacroix, Shasta, and Rip-It Energy brands for cost, regulatory, optimization
- Partnered with Operations, Procurement, Quality, Marketing/Sales to work cross functionally oncommercialization, ingredient approval, vendor scorecards, food safety, and process optimization
- Optimized lab with new equipment and software for optimum product scale up and analysis
R+D Food Scientist, Product Development
- Product Developer and Commercialization Leader for a wide range of functional foods: beverages, savory snacks, fermented sauerkraut and vegetables, specializing in probiotics
- Led full product life cycle, from market research to first production on Golden Turmeric Sauerkraut, and Golden Turmeric Gut Shot (star showcase at Expo West 2018, 40K+ attendees)
- Project Manager for several product platforms through stage gate cycles, all the way to commercialization and monitoring afterward
- Optimized existing products for improved consumer experience, cost, scale, and efficiency (increased the margin cost per unit value by 40% for both Gut Punch and Kraut Krisps while improving sensory profiles)
- Managed regulatory for nutrition, ingredient statements, as well as Organic certification and Non-GMO Project Verification. Generated tools for NPD cycles, KPIs, and packaging reviews
- Commercialization expertise: conducted plant trials to achieve product viability, led shelf life evaluations to ensure products meet consumer expectations and food safety standards
R+D Scientist, Food Safety
- Designed and performed large scale temperature and microbiological experiments impacting the scaling up of logistics and packaging across three time zones in the US (1+ million meals/month)
- Led shelf life and sensory experiments on meats, seafood, dairy, produce, and other categories
- Used the scientific method to study current product and processes and offer new labeling, packaging, and storage guidelines to improve fulfillment center efficiency and improving customer satisfaction
- Developed training programs and materials, based on FDA/USDA/ServSafe requirements
Quality Lab
- Led the research and testing of heat-stable whey protein to improve margins by over 30%
- Analytical, microbiological, and instrumental analysis of dairy products (milk, cheese, whey)
- Maintained calibrations and set up new instrumentation (NIR, FOSS, LECO)
- Assisted with SQF audits and regulatory record keeping
Qc Manager
- Ensured food safety/quality of various foods (soymilk, tofu, coconut smoothies, soy puddings)
- Implemented HACCP plan, GMPs, GLPs, and SOPs throughout manufacturing plant
Food Technologist
- Created brand-new innovative products such as liquid sweeteners (sucralose, saccharin, stevia, and monk fruit; marketed under the Heartland brand Nevella)
- Designed shelf-life experiments on products to ensure food safety and quality by analyzing moisture content, water activity, preservative system, and pathogen microchallenge studies
- Reverse engineered and matched national brands (Nectresse, Stevia in the Raw, baking sweetener blends, Mio-type liquid water enhancers)
- Led cross-functional teams for commercialization, resulting in products like Nevella
- Ensured the development of accurate ingredient panels and nutritional information
Researcher, Surgery/Urology Department
Chemistry Lab Analyst Iii
- Analyzed raw materials and finished products for vitamins, minerals and other nutrients using instrumentation, USP, AOAC and in-house testing methods
- Prepared Retinyl Palmitate analytical standards for HPLC analysis for vitamin and fat mixes for in-process mixes and stability tests
Lab Assistant
- Research and development on a soy coffee creamer for Vermont Soy LLC. Stability tests were conducted for two years in conjunction with Cornell University.
- Research and development on goat’s milk yogurt for Oakknoll Dairy (Windsor, VT), commercialized in 2010, sold in NYC and many health food stores.
- Enumeration of probiotics in yogurt and similar products
- Analysis of vitamin content of infant formula using Biacore instrumentation (quantitative vitamin analysis using instrumentation with biosensor chip). Co-authored paper published in Food Chemistry.
- Experience with HPLC analysis
- Routine laboratory maintenance
